During the late nineteenth century and early twentieth, several musical genres and types of entertainment became popular such as the blues. The blues was a musical genre that gained popularity during the 1910’s and 1920’s. The form of a common blues song consisted of twelve-bar form, would frequently use “call and response,” and moans or hollers in the song. Rainey was discovered when she was twelve and started her career as a cabaret singer. In 1904, Rainey married Will Rainey and toured with him and the Wolcott’s Rabbit Foot Minstrels until the Rainey’s decided to start their own company. Bessie Smith joined the Rainey’s in 1912 and Rainey is considered Smith’s coach and role model. In 1923, Rainey was signed for a record deal with Paramount and made her first record, Bo-Weevil Blues. Rainey has influenced several artists, for example, Billie Holiday, Aretha Franklin, Tina Turner, and Bessie Smith.
